Output 9434153ecd7ae6d3e0b3e9dfa113ce2b23c8b2fa17a26afd2c89a9af7cea7183:0

value
5835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e42c4505eea150aaf0813a0abb9db585167482 OP_EQUAL
address
3PqJnhY3v1omFQ9Fk5ZddVLXZ3Dapyum76
transaction
9434153ecd7ae6d3e0b3e9dfa113ce2b23c8b2fa17a26afd2c89a9af7cea7183
spent
true